(4) Other rules(i) Exclusion of items allocated to U.S. partners. Except as provided in 1.1446-5(e), in computing partnership ECTI, the partnership shall not take into account any item of income, gain, loss, or deduction to the extent allocable to any partner that is not a foreign partner, as that term is defined in 1.1446-1(c). (ii) Partnership credits. See 1.1446-3(a) providing that the 1446 tax is computed without regard to a partner's distributive share of the partnership's tax credits. (iii) Special rule for qualified holders. With respect to a foreign partner that is a withholding qualified holder (as defined in 1.1445-1(g)(11)), the foreign partner's allocable share of partnership ECTI does not include gain or loss that is not taken into account under 1.897(l)-1(b) and that is not otherwise treated as effectively connected with a trade or business in the United States. The partnership must have received from the partner a valid certificate of non-foreign status (including a Form W-8EXP) described in 1.1445-2(b)(2)(i) or 1.1445-5(b)(3)(ii). See 1.1446-1(c)(2)(ii)(G) and (H) regarding documentation of withholding qualified holders. (5) Examples. The following examples illustrate the application of this section.
